Abstract

A method for enabling secure communication between a first node in a distributed network and at least one second node in the distributed network by using a cryptographic key, including the steps of using an encrypting key to encrypt the cryptographic key to generate a wrap key in a secure hardware module, transmitting the wrap key to the at least one second node over a network, and decrypting the wrap key using the encrypting key to obtain the cryptographic key. Also, a system for enabling secure communication in a distributed network by using a cryptographic key, including a first node transmitting the cryptographic key, a secure hardware module for encrypting the cryptographic key with a encrypting key to obtain a wrap key, a network for transmitting the wrap key, and a second node, the second node configured to decrypt the wrap key using the encrypting key to obtain the cryptographic key.
